  • Greenhill's Skill of Lifting Talent Is Golden [View article]
    At 50x trailing eps, GHL is trading at bubble levels. Note that their earnings are not,for the most part, predicitable or recurring but rather will always depend on the vagaries of their advisory business. The one recurring reveneue stream they have is their capital management business which generates income from the management of a series of partnerships. All of those partnerhships have lockup periods that will start to come to an end in the next year or so...Given the poor performance of all of these funds, one would expect redemptions from most investors at the first opportunity.
    The book value of the company is approximatley 6 dollars a share.
    At 12x book and 50x eps I would not be long GHL.
